2020 Ford Explorer

Ford Explorer, America’s all-time best-selling SUV, has been a family favorite for nearly three decades. Now, for 2020 and its sixth generation, Explorer has been redesigned from the ground up. It features a new rear-wheel-drive platform, a sportier more athletic design, and improved on-and off-road capability.
